Systems Management Software Overview
Dell OpenManage systems management software is a suite of applications
for your Dell systems. This software enables you to manage your systems with
proactive monitoring, diagnosis, notification, and remote access.
Each system managed by the Dell OpenManage systems management software is
called a managed system. You can manage a managed system either locally or
remotely. Software applications that you can install on the managed systems
include Dell OpenManage Server Administrator (which includes the Storage
Management Service, and the Server Administrator Web server), SNMP
agents for Intel
®
or Broadcom
®
network interface cards (NICs), and remote
access controller (RAC) software.
A management station can be used to remotely configure and manage one or
more managed systems from a remote location. Software applications that
you can install on the management station include IT Assistant, BMU, and
the RAC console.
Dell OpenManage IT Assistant enables you to manage up to five thousand
devices from a suitably configured system. A management station can also be
used to deploy images of physical media to virtual media on many managed
systems.
NOTE: On IT Assistant, CPU-intensive tasks like the performance monitoring can
be performed only on a hundred systems and software deployment can be
attempted only on about 20 systems at a time.
NOTE: If you install management station and managed system software on the
same system, install identical software versions to avoid system conflicts.
